The easiest way to embroider on velvet is to float the velvet instead of trying to hoop it. It’s not that the velvet is so difficult to hoop, it is because the hooping will leave a mark on the velvet (otherwise known as hoop burn), … kristin booth glenWeb26 jan. 2024 · Embellishments: Machine-Embroider on Velvet. A size 11 or 75/11 embroidery needle is fine choice when working with velvet. After embroidering, trim the cutaway stabilizer away from the back. Tear the lightweight water-soluble stabilizer away from the front, too.
